SCHMIDT v. CENTRAL HARDWARE COMPANY

No. 35749.

516 S.W.2d 556 (1974)

Jo Anne SCHMIDT, Plaintiff-Respondent, v. CENTRAL HARDWARE COMPANY, a corporation, Defendant-Appellant.

Missouri Court of Appeals, St. Louis District, Division Three.

Motion for Rehearing or Transfer Denied December 6, 1974.

Application to Transfer Denied January 13,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

James K. Pendleton, St. Louis, for defendant-appellant.

George R. Gerhard, St. Louis, for plaintiff-respondent.


McMILLIAN, Judge.

This is an appeal by defendant from a circuit court judgment of the City of St. Louis, Missouri, entered on a jury verdict, which awarded plaintiff both actual and punitive damages because defendant failed, on request, to furnish plaintiff a service letter. § 290.140, RSMo 1969, V.A.M.S.

From the evidence we find that plaintiff worked for defendant for five years. She began as a mail room clerk and later became the mail room supervisor...
